Seriously do not remove the front side indicators, my D21 Kingcab does not have these and it regularly catches out useless drivers who don't look hard enough to see the ones on the front. A lot of the time when I am turning right in to a side street idiots will start to pull out as they haven't seen the indicator and think I am going straight past. I have a had a lot of near misses with that - normally woman drivers with the kids in the car, too much of a hurry and not paying enough attention Anyway point is DO NOT REMOVE THEM! I drive a lot of other cars around and hardly ever have an issue, it's only when in the ute with out those side indicators I have that problem.
